Format of Letter of Congratulations (NEB)
Sender’s
Address:
[Your Address]
[City]
[Date: DD/MM/YYYY]
To,
[Recipient’s Name / Designation]
[Address / Organization Name]
Subject: [Brief Subject Line]
Dear
[Name / Sir / Madam],
[Opening: Mention
the reason for writing the letter and congratulate the recipient.]
[Body: Elaborate
on the achievement. Express your happiness, pride, or admiration. Share any
relevant experience or memory.]
[Closing: Convey
good wishes for the future, and express hope for continued success.]
Yours
sincerely,
[Your Name]
Sample Question 1
Question: Write a letter to your friend
congratulating him/her on winning a national essay competition.
Answer
(approx. 200–250 words):
Sender’s
Address:
Lalitpur
08/11/2025
To,
Anita Koirala
Kathmandu
Subject: Congratulations on Winning the Essay
Competition
Dear
Anita,
I am extremely delighted to hear about your
remarkable achievement in winning the National Essay Competition. Heartiest
congratulations on this well-deserved success! Your dedication, hard work, and
talent have truly paid off, and I am proud to have a friend like you.
I still remember the hours you spent preparing
for the competition, researching ideas, and writing drafts. Your perseverance
and creativity clearly stood out, and the judges’ recognition of your effort is
truly inspiring. Winning a national-level competition is no small feat, and it
reflects your intelligence and commitment.
I hope this achievement will motivate you to
pursue even greater goals in life. May your success inspire other students as
well, and may you continue to excel in all your future endeavors. Let us meet
soon so that I can personally congratulate you and celebrate your success
together.
Once again, congratulations on your
outstanding achievement!
Yours
sincerely,
Sita Ghimire
